Launch Timeline

launch_plan = {
    "T-30": ["Build waitlist", "Create landing page", "Start content marketing"],
    "T-14": ["Seed to communities", "Prepare PR kit", "Schedule social posts"],
    "T-7": ["Beta user outreach", "Finalize launch assets", "Test all links"],
    "T-0": ["Launch on Product Hunt", "Send email blast", "Social blitz"],
    "T+1": ["Respond to all comments", "Share early metrics", "Thank supporters"],
    "T+7": ["Analyze metrics", "Follow up with leads", "Plan iteration"],
}

PR Kit

## Press Kit
- One-liner: [What it does in 10 words]
- 3 bullet value prop
- Founder bio (2 sentences)
- High-res screenshots (3-5)
- Demo video (60s)
- Early traction metrics

Common Patterns

  • Build audience first: Waitlist before launch
  • Stack channels: Product Hunt + Twitter + Email same day
  • Community seeding: Reddit, Indie Hackers, niche forums 2 weeks before
  • Engagement: Reply to every comment on launch day

Red Flags

  • Metrics declining 3+ days: Investigate funnel leaks or audience fatigue
  • Ad spend with zero conversions: Pause and review targeting/creative
  • Email open rates below 15%: Subject lines or sender reputation issue
  • Bounce rate above 70%: Landing page mismatch or slow load times
  • Attribution gaps: Missing UTM parameters or broken tracking pixels
